Retrying after a failed build

I have TeamCity configured to use a VCS Trigger, which will trigger a build when one particular file is changed in the VCS (Perforce).  This allows the users to control when the builds are done.  If a build fails, however, I would like to trigger a build when any file in the VCS is changed.  This assumes that the user is fixing the build problem and wants to try again.

Is there any way to accomplish this?  I thought that the "Retry Build Trigger" would work for this, but that only works on a time delay and not on VCS actions.

